[15:32]<pleb> can anyone tell me how to cause a FPE_INTOVF error in a c command line program?
[15:32]<@BC_Programming> divide by 0 using int's?
[15:33]<pleb> nope, int overflow
[15:33]<pleb> it accepts two parameters, and uses atoi to make them into ints
[15:33]<@BC_Programming> yes, I know, that was my suggestion of how to cause it...
[15:33]<@BC_Programming> or are you trying to <avoid> getting that error
[15:34]<pleb> doesnt work for this. i need to cause a SIGFPE error, but dividing by zero has been blocked
[15:34]<@BC_Programming> o
[15:34]<pleb> they seem to become 32bit signed ints, but using numbers like 2^32 +1 divided by say 1 doesn't seem to cause an error
[15:35]<pleb> but taking a huge number and dividing by anything gives 2^32 -1
[15:37]<pleb> any ideas?
[15:38]<@BC_Programming> you should be able to cause the signal by dividing INT_MIN by -1
[15:38]<pleb> would INT_MIN be -(2^32)?
[15:39]<@BC_Programming> depends on the platform and compiler...
[15:39]<pleb> ok thanks
[15:40]<pleb> it works! thanks again
